Hemp Seeds THC Content: Truth vs Hype

Are hemp seeds packed with a powerful dose of THC? The answer is a resounding nope. While hemp plants are related to marijuana, they're carefully cultivated to contain negligible amounts of THC, the psychoactive compound responsible for the "high". Hemp seeds themselves are virtually THC-free. This means you can enjoy their nutritional here benefits without any intoxicating effects.

The myth about hemp seeds being high in THC likely stems from confusion surrounding the entire hemp plant. It's important to remember that only certain parts, like the flowers and leaves, are typically used for extracting THC. Hemp seeds, on the other hand, are primarily harvested for their nutritional value, providing a good source of protein, fiber, and essential fatty acids. So, feel confident to add hemp seeds to your diet and enjoy their nutritious qualities without worrying about getting buzzed.

Hemp Seeds: A Nutrient-Rich Source Beyond THC

Hemp seeds have gained considerable attention in recent years as a nutritional powerhouse. These tiny seeds are packed with a variety of essential nutrients, including nutrients, healthy fats, fiber, and vitamins. Unlike their marijuana siblings, hemp seeds are naturally low in THC, the psychoactive compound responsible for the "high" associated with cannabis. This means you can enjoy the benefits of hemp seeds without any intoxicating effects.

Hemp seeds can be included into a variety of dishes, from smoothies and salads to baked goods and granola bars. They also make a satisfying snack on their own. Whether you're looking for a healthy way to boost your protein intake or simply want to explore new culinary options, hemp seeds are a great choice.
